We stayed there two years ago and it was ok, but nothing great. There were ants on our balcony and they started to come into the room. The bathroom was terrible. It was a inexpensive place to stay so that is why we took it. If you arent in your hotel room very long each day-- it will be ok.

The Royal Lahaina is a nice (but not great) property. It is beach front on North Kaanapali Beach (great beach), and it is about a 10-15 minute walk to Whaler's Village (restaurants, bars, shopping, etc). $90 per night sounds like a great rate, but make sure you are in the main Royal Lahaina hotel and not the Royal Hale which is not naerly as good. Go to this website for an aerial photo of Kaanapali Beach that shows The Royal Lahaina in relation to Whaler's Village and other hotels and condos. From the Hyatt to the Sheraton is about 1.5 miles.
